Al Dente's is an Italian restaurant chain advertised in Grand Theft Auto IV. The restaurant has several locations around the city, but the player cannot visit any location. Al Dente's slogan is "All the mamma mia you can eat" and serves "authentic" (heavily processed and deep-frozen) Italian cuisine the American way with large portions that are "tasteless and unhealthy". The restaurant is a spoof of the Olive Garden as both companies use a green colored cursive script and a symbolism of Italian cuisine in their logos. A man in a radio commercial states that Al Dente's restaurants are conveniently located near strip malls, much like any real-life casual dining chain.

Al Dente's is one of only a handful of businesses advertised on the radio that appears in-game in Liberty City. Its chain of restaurants is predominantly dotted within Algonquin, with the Al Dente's signage, represented by a fork and pasta, present on each restaurant.
